Saudi Arabia Executes Man Who Planned To Attack People Under Direction Of ISIS

Saudi Arabia Executes Man Who Planned To Attack People Under Direction Of ISIS

Saudi Arabia on Monday has executed a man in Riyadh for planning to target public civilian gatherings through a suicide mission under the direction of  ISIS.

According to Saudi Arabia Ministry of Interior, the man had an explosive belt and photographs of the target with him. He had also sworn allegiance to ISIS and adopted their ideas.

In a statement issued by the Ministry, it states that the death sentence had been executed for the perpetrator, who is of Yemeni nationality, and said that he had “worked to target civilian gatherings in a public facility under the direction of the terrorist organization ISIS.”

After his arrest, the Ministry of the Interior said that the investigation with him resulted in accusing him of attempting to carry out his crime.

The statement pointed out that the Specialized Criminal Appeals Court and the Supreme Court upheld the death sentence, while “a royal order was issued to implement what was legally decided and supported by its reference against the aforementioned offender.”

And last month, Saudi Arabia executed a citizen who participated in the shooting of security men.

In October, Saudi Arabia also executed a citizen in the Eastern Province with links to a terrorist cell, the official Saudi Press Agency (SPA) reported. He killed security men and a citizen and had materials for making a Molotov cocktail bomb.
